Gemini Columbia University is named in honor of Christopher Columbus, a widely used poetic, personified name for America. Originally founded as King's College in 1754, the institution was renamed Columbia College in 1784, following the American War of Independence (9/3/1783) to reflect patriotic pride in the nation.
